A comprehensive review of urinary tract fistulas: the evolution of etiologies, surgical techniques, and contemporary outcomes
Urinary tract fistulas (UTFs) are abnormal connections between the urinary tract and adjacent structures such as the bowel, vagina, or blood vessels.
